Output ecab98e7d9cd6ebff2b9133e8b41441bdfc81ddc8b0b80f44ff8c8dffd66e29b:0

value
959120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b44841342fab600644579bc8fc849c69790fe41f OP_EQUALVERIFY OP_CHECKSIG
address
1HSFBsht398PHYthYFsUvtaaHDL49qXKLt
transaction
ecab98e7d9cd6ebff2b9133e8b41441bdfc81ddc8b0b80f44ff8c8dffd66e29b
confirmations
471817
spent
true